BACK TO LONDON
AMERICAN AMBASSADOR Press Association —By Telegraph —Copyright, j WASHINGTON, November 9. (Received November 10, at 10 a.m.l Mr A. 13. Houghton, who was defeated for a United Stales Scnatorsliip in New York, said on Friday, after a conference with Mr Coolidge, that ho • would return to Loudon as _ Ambassador, his resignation having been worded: “Effective at the Presidents pleasure.” [Mr Houghton resigned the ambassadorship in order to contest the election.]
